The Norwegian Drake Club hosted the Norwegian Open Championship over the weekend (25-27 August). There were 13 registered boats of which 2 were Swedish. It was no surprise to see top Swedish sailor Martin Pålsson with crew Gøran Alm and Berra Johansson taking the overall victory in front of the next Swedish boat with Anders HEDLUND, Håkan LING and Magnus BRENTON. The bronze medal was won by NOR 280 with Steff HERBERN, JosteinTHOMASSEN and Iver WAALEN. 10 races were planned, but due to high winds only 8 races were sailed. The organizer was Fredrikstad Sailing Club, which did as usual a very nice and professional job. A great sporting and social event that we hope will draw more boats to Hankø in 2024.
